Heroic Cat Saves Her Dog Best Friend From Two Coyotes

Binx the black showed up at the door of Lane Dyer’s home when she was 2 months old. And recently the formerly-stray cat really “showed up” for the family’s dog, Oakley, when she defended the little dog from two coyotes.

Layne Dyer said that they had let the 6-year-old Havanese out for a potty break in the backyard when the dog was attacked by a coyote that appeared out of nowhere. Then a second one appeared but both wild animals were chased off when Binx charged at them. Binx gave her best friend enough time to run inside.

Oakley’s belly was cut open and she had to be rushed to the hospital where she was stitched up and her leg put in a cast. Veterinarians told them that Oakley might lose the limb but she’s healing up nicely.

The chain of events happened so quickly that the family wasn’t sure what had happened but when they looked back at their security camera footage they saw their heroic cat in action.

“It was inspiring to see our little outdoor cat jump at two coyotes, who were attacking [Oakley] who she loves.”

Thankfully, Oakley is back to herself playing tricks and hanging out with Binx.
